Abstract
A biological chip device having a biologic materials component according to embodiments of the invention may provide the ability to sense levels of blood parameters (e.g., glucose, insulin, and glucagon levels) in a patient. In certain embodiments of the invention, a device may include therapeutic abilities in which a portion of the biologic materials component produces a drug to treat the underlying disease in response to measured or sensed blood parameter levels.

9. A system for monitoring and treating bio-chemical disorders, the system comprising:
-
a biological chip device having a biologic materials component, the biological chip device adapted to sense a physiological parameter from a patient and provide diagnostic information; and a medical device adapted to receive diagnostic information from the biological chip device, and further adapted to delivery a therapy to the patient in response to the diagnostic information.

10. A lead for monitoring a bio-chemical disorder, the lead comprising:
-
a lead body; and a biological chip device disposed along the lead body, the biological chip device having a biologic materials component, the biological chip device adapted to sense a physiological parameter from a patient and communicate diagnostic information via the lead body.
